The Sacrament of Marriage is a lasting commitment of a man and a woman to a lifelong partnership, established for the good of each other and the procreation of their children. Marriage is different to most of the Sacraments which are conferred by a priest, or bishop. It is also a sacred bond, or covenant, between a man and a woman that pledges them to be faithful lifelong spouses, loving and caring for each other and lovingly raising and guiding the children they bring into the world.

Based on my own understanding of the sacrament of matrimony is that it is a ceremony in which two people, typically a man and a woman, make public their commitment to each other. This public announcement within the parameters of ritualized worship provides an extra layer of significance for the couple, allowing them to let God be witness to their mutual agreement and allowing others - such as family and friends attending the wedding - to give their blessing and support. Sometimes other rituals are integrated into such services, such as ring exchange or written vows meant to symbolize this singular bond between two people who wish to make promises before each other and God that they intend to keep.
